Output e8c5c21a975da8299aedbad42bd097d81d74f94a2d109136b200161b64d18bd7:9

value
371753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 201cfc2897b772e3423121fa150373a1adc8f442 OP_EQUAL
address
34cpGbTytXgtmWSeJd9N3WiEfRfEXdfTDg
transaction
e8c5c21a975da8299aedbad42bd097d81d74f94a2d109136b200161b64d18bd7
confirmations
438958
spent
true